Key duplication

A spare key will save you from the hassles of lost keys or come in handy if you ever get locked out. You can easily duplicate a standard car or house key at the local hardware store. The key duplicator at the store uses the key you already have to create an empty. This process usually takes 30 seconds. There are locksmiths that offer a similar service, though they usually charge more for their expertise and high-end equipment. The type and complexity of a key will also affect the cost.

Car keys and door keys are the easiest to duplicate, costing anywhere between $1 and $4. Blanks are easily available and many hardware stores, home improvement stores, and big-box retailers have the tools needed to create a simple key in a matter of minutes. Keys with decorative designs are available in fun shapes, colors or designs. They may cost more because of the additional painting and machining required. Modern cars come with more sophisticated key fobs and transponder chips that are difficult to duplicate. You'll need a professional locksmith or auto dealer to complete the task.

You may not be able to find a hardware shop that can duplicate luggage and safe keys. Locksmiths have a greater variety of blanks and can make keys in just a few minutes. Remotes or smart keys can also be more expensive to duplicate due to the fact that they require programming time.

It is relatively cheap to duplicate a key however, the process can be difficult if you own a damaged original. A damaged key isn't likely to break in a lock, but it can get stuck in the lock and stop you from using it. If your key becomes stuck in the lock, a locksmith will remove it by hand for a fee of $50 to $150. Lockout service

Getting locked out of your home or car is an unpleasant experience. Fortunately, a locksmith local locksmith can quickly assist you to get back inside. They are equipped with specially designed equipment that allows them to unlock doors without damaging the lock or the door. They are also available 24/7 and are able to respond quickly to emergencies. Request recommendations and conduct some research before hiring locksmith. You can also review the reviews and ratings of the company to ensure that they are reputable. A licensed locksmith is usually more trustworthy than one who does not have a license.

The cost of a locksmith's service locksmiths can vary based on the type of service is required and the time it's done. Services required during off-hours (nights and weekends) will generally cost more due to the fact that there are fewer locksmiths available. There could also be a trip charge if a locksmith has to travel a distance.

Rekeying locks is a different service that a locksmith offers. This involves changing the internal components inside your lock to allow new keys. This is a less expensive alternative than replacing your lock and key set. However, it requires professional installation. Locksmiths typically charge an average of $40-$100 for this service.

Typically, locksmiths will try to pick a lock without drilling it. Sometimes, a lock is too stiff, and a locksmith may have to drill it to gain access. The locksmith will charge an additional $50-$200 for removing the key that is stuck.
